Planning & Education
• Advance Directive Education & Preparation: Guidance on how to document medical wishes clearly and thoughtfully.
• DNR/DNI Education: Support in understanding “do not resuscitate/do not intubate” choices and their implications.
• POA (Power of Attorney) Education: Explanation of how to choose and empower trusted decision-makers.
• Green Funeral Option Education: Information on environmentally friendly burial and cremation choices.
• Palliative Care vs. Hospice Education: Education around key differences to help families choose the right path of care.
• Transition to Hospice Support & Education: Compassionate guidance for residents and families as hospice care begins.
• Medical Aid in Dying Education & Values Clarification: Education and reflection on options where legal, including how personal values shape decisions.
• Legacy Projects & Ethical Wills: Support for capturing life stories, letters, or values to pass down to loved ones.
• Vigil & End-of-Life Ritual Planning: Guidance for families in creating a peaceful, meaningful goodbye with music, readings, and presence.
Emotional & Spiritual Support
• Spiritual Direction: A confidential space for exploring faith, meaning, and connection at life’s transitions.
• Grief & Loss Education: Resources and support for anticipatory grief, disenfranchised grief, and diverse family grieving styles.
• Meaning-Making at End of Life: Gentle exploration of forgiveness, legacy, and reflection on a well lived life.
• Compassion Fatigue Education: Strategies and support for family caregivers experiencing emotional burnout.
• “Good Death” Conversations: Open dialogue about what it means to die well, shaped by culture and personal beliefs.
• Memorialization Ideas: Creative suggestions for keepsakes, rituals, or remembrance events to honor loved ones.
